我整理的一些关于【Docker】的项目学习资料(附讲解~~)和大家一起分享、学习一下:
https://d.51cto.com/xltfov
在Mac上解决Docker运行问题的步骤指南
作为一名新手开发者,可能会遇到在Mac上Docker无法运行的问题。本文旨在帮助你逐步排查和解决这些问题。我们将详细列出解决步骤,同时提供必要的代码示例和注释,以帮助你理解每个步骤的目的和操作方法。
整体流程
我们将按照以下步骤来解决Docker运行问题:
步骤 | 描述 |
---|---|
1 | 检查Docker的安装状态 |
2 | 启动Docker Desktop |
3 | 验证Docker是否正常运行 |
4 | 更新Docker版本 |
5 | 查看Docker日志 |
6 | 重启Docker服务 |
7 | 重新安装Docker(如有必要) |
步骤详细解析
1. 检查Docker的安装状态
首先,我们需要确认Docker是否已经成功安装在你的Mac上。打开终端,运行以下命令:
上述代码用于获取当前安装的Docker版本。如果返回的是Docker的版本信息,说明Docker已成功安装。如果得到“command not found”的错误,则表示Docker未安装。
2. 启动Docker Desktop
如果Docker已经安装,但依然无法运行,请确认Docker Desktop是否已启动。可以在应用程序文件夹中找到Docker,或使用Spotlight搜索“Docker”。启动后,Docker图标应该出现于菜单栏。
3. 验证Docker是否正常运行
在Docker启动后,可以再次在终端输入以下命令以验证Docker是否正常运行:
这条命令会输出Docker的配置信息。如果一切正常,你会看到Docker的一些运行信息。如果出现错误信息,说明Docker可能未完全启动。
4. 更新Docker版本
如果Docker未正常运行,可能是因为版本过旧。更新Docker的步骤如下:
- 打开Docker Desktop。
- 点击右上角你的用户头像,并选择“Check for Updates”。
- 按照提示更新Docker。
5. 查看Docker日志
如果Docker仍然有问题,查看Docker日志将有助于确定问题所在。可以在终端运行以下命令:
该命令将实时输出Docker日志的最新内容。你可以在这里寻找错误信息并进一步分析问题。
6. 重启Docker服务
你可以尝试重启Docker服务。首先,在Docker Desktop中点击“Restart”按钮,或者在终端中使用命令:
第一行代码将停止所有运行的Docker容器,第二行代码将重新启动容器并在后台运行。
7. 重新安装Docker(如有必要)
如果经过上述步骤后,Docker仍然无法正常运行,可以考虑删除并重新安装Docker。先用如下的命令停止Docker服务(如果已启动):
然后,前往[Docker官网]( Desktop进行安装。
使用Mermaid展示问题解决过程
结论
希望通过这篇文章,你能了解到如何在Mac上解决Docker运行问题的基本流程。每一步都有其重要性和目的,仔细地执行每一个步骤,并理解所用命令的含义,将帮助你更好地掌握Docker的使用。同时,不要害怕向社区或同事求助,很多时候一些问题会有公认的解决方案和经验。Docker是一个强大的工具,掌握它将为你的开发工作带来极大的便利。祝你在使用Docker的过程中一切顺利!
整理的一些关于【Docker】的项目学习资料(附讲解~~),需要自取: